Second China-Arab Business Conference opens in Amman
font size    

The second China-Arab Business Conference opened here Monday, some 1,000 entrepreneurs from China and 16 Arab countries participated in the conference.

The two-day conference, under the theme of "Deepening Cooperative Partnership to Achieve Common Prosperity," includes workshops on fields such as energy, trade and medium and small- sized projects.

Businessmen from the two sides will also sign agreements and deals during the conference.

Vice Chairman of the Chinese People's Political Consultative Conference National Committee Luo Haocai said during the opening ceremony that as a significant event under the framework of China- Arab Cooperation Forum, the conference is expected to provide an opportunity to promote understanding and to strengthen bilateral trade relations between the Arab world and China.

The China-Arab Business Conference is organized by the China Council for Promoting International Trade, Arab Businessmen Federation and Arab Chambers of Commerce, Industry and Agriculture.

China-Arab Cooperation Forum was initiated to the League of Arab States by Chinese President Hu Jintao during his visit to Egypt in 2004. The first conference of Arab and Chinese businessmen was held in Beijing in 2005.
